QUOTE(kerollowyat @ Jun 29 2008, 09:43 PM) If I use Media Player Classic the sound is much lower than using PowerDVD. I fix the volume of my speaker Edifier R51. I need to lower the volume of the PowerDVD. Not sure if this normal Which one better - Stereo surround or expand. I read in a forum, better use expand and make it 100% as this will dedicate each sound to each speaker. Where as surround mirror the sound to all speaker. I do not wish the sound to travel to other room, so use expand (this is suggested by a person in a forum. Dont remember which). Please advice. Thanks.  if you using Media player classic AC3filter to watching surround movie, the filter will auto normalize the sound to avoid clipping, thats why the volume is lower... i don't use surround when listening music...if i do, i will set stereo surround rather than stereo expand...stereo surround will clone the front stereo to the real channel, so that the real channel will have the exactly same sound as front, more natural....while stereo expand will add some reverb and depth to the real channel, i don't like it...
